How can cryptocurrency traders leverage CPI data for better investment decisions?

- Olga PetrenkoJul 23, 2022 · 4 years agoOne strategy that cryptocurrency traders can use to make better investment decisions by leveraging CPI data is to analyze the correlation between CPI data and cryptocurrency prices. By understanding how changes in CPI affect the value of cryptocurrencies, traders can make more informed decisions about when to buy or sell. For example, if CPI data indicates that inflation is rising, traders may choose to invest in cryptocurrencies as a hedge against inflation. On the other hand, if CPI data suggests that deflation is occurring, traders may decide to sell their cryptocurrency holdings. Overall, using CPI data as a tool for analysis can help traders identify trends and make more profitable investment decisions.
- Flores LauApr 02, 2026 · 4 months agoAnother strategy is to use CPI data to assess the overall health of the economy. Cryptocurrencies are often seen as alternative investments, and their value can be influenced by macroeconomic factors. By monitoring CPI data, traders can gain insights into the inflationary or deflationary pressures in the economy. This information can help them gauge the potential impact on cryptocurrency prices and adjust their investment strategies accordingly. Additionally, CPI data can provide clues about the overall stability of the economy, which can be useful for assessing the long-term prospects of cryptocurrencies.
